Police swarm Malmesbury as helicopter circles above in urgent search

Police have swarmed a market town in north Wiltshire this evening (Monday).

Numerous units were spotted driving around Malmesbury as the National Police Air Service helicopter circled above for approximately 45 minutes from around 5.30pm.

Most police officers in attendance were from neighbouring Gloucestershire Constabulary, suggesting that the incident began over the county border.

Some units were however from Wiltshire Police – including a dog handler who was deployed to search Malmesbury Cemetery and the surrounding areas.

It’s understood officers were on the urgent hunt for a man, but it’s not yet clear why he’s wanted – it could be related to a welfare concern or because he’s a suspect.

Police vehicles were parked in King’s Wall, Hayes Cross and Tetbury Hill to name just a few locations.

Around five officers reportedly entered a property nearby and visited two pubs on High Street.

No further details are known at this stage. The forces involved will be approached for comment – details are likely to be provided tomorrow.
